Maruri was one of the few who returned. They were on the same expeditionary fleet as Mesuokami, the one that met the demons at sea. But where Mesuokami found a new pack in the wolves, a purpose forged in vengeance, Maruri found only a chilling silence. The other trainees at the cold lakeside dojo saw a survivor whose spirit had been emptied, not hardened. They whispered that the water perpetually tracing paths down Maruri's face was not a blessing, but a constant weeping for what was lost. Unable to bear their pity, Maruri left. Now they follow the rivers, wearing the emblem of the salmon as a reminder of their upstream battle. Are they seeking a place to heal, or are they hunting something the wolves will never find?
